When The Marriage Is Over, Swipe Left

Dear Suze Q. I’ve had enough. The kids are grown, and the marriage is cold. I found a job, but my husband said no way. He’s a corporate guy who makes his own hours, entertains clients with dinners and drinks and who knows what else. I’m not interested in counseling. I just want my own life before I’m too old to enjoy it. I only have a little money saved and I know he’ll stop me from leaving by saying I’m crazy (or worse) and cut off resources. Crying in California 

Dear Crying, Luckily, California is a no-fault (no reason needed for a divorce), community property (half the money and assets from the marriage are yours) state. Glue yourself to good legal advice and support until you live apart and you’re strong on your own feet. At your first court date ask for immediate alimony funds until you can become self-sufficient. Be sure this is the path you want, then enjoy your journey. Embrace the ups and downs inherent in metamorphosing into a butterfly. -SQ
